Visitors may not enter the spare-hardware store on Level 2 unescorted. New starters: log every item you remove in the ledger by the door. Do not prop the door. Escort visitors out before collecting kit. Faulty kit goes on the red shelf only. The room is audited monthly by the Karvel Systems facilities team. The door lock accepts the standard staff pass code below.

badge for tajeg-kagap: bdg-EWZTJN-83588199

## Planner regression: quick fix

If your plugin's queries suddenly crawl after the Quillbase 4.2 rollout, you've hit the planner regression — join reordering got overly clever. Don't rewrite your queries; just pin the legacy planner until 4.3 lands. To do that, apply the override below to your plugin's runtime settings.

config for hahip-yagep:
[briion]
port = 4000
team = tamael
host = briion.zarqelstack.example
region = south-4
access_code = ac_625811
timeout_ms = 2000

☐ Step 7 — Sweeper credentials. Before sealing the Hollowfen key shares, confirm the orphaned-resource sweeper (Tidywick) got its fresh service cert, otherwise it'll start flagging half of production as ownerless on Monday. Verify one dry-run pass in the log, then lock the ceremony laptop. Re-opening the sealed sweeper config later requires the recovery passphrase recorded immediately below.

strongbox words: raldor-eliir-lamael

## Tuning

The receipt mailer (Almsgate) batches donation receipts and sends through the Thornquay relay. On-call: if the queue backs up, resist the urge to crank batch size — the relay rate-limits per connection, and bigger batches just mean bigger retries. Scale worker count first, then shorten the flush interval. Dedupe window must stay longer than the retry horizon or donors get duplicate receipts, which generates tickets. All knobs live in one place and are read at worker start. Current production values follow.

tuning table, kajop-yafof:
QUOTAS = {
    "wenath": 10,
    "ulaael": 5,
}